WebJan 9, 2014 · You being married or single changes your ability to "fix papers" for your parents in only one way: as a part of the petition packet, you will have to submit an Affidavit of Support, a document showing that you have enough income to support your parents in the U.S. if they will not work. WebJul 28, 2024 · Assuming you are a US citizen, you cannot “fix” your parents’ “papers” prior to having reached age 21. And you may only do if parents were legally admitted into the country, with a visa and passport. Otherwise not. No exceptions. WebAug 11, 2024 · Can I legalize my parents?
